Charter Schools Promote Advanced Manufacturing Through P-TECH

February 9, 2018 Tammy Schaffer

This week our focus on Connect & Collaborate is on Secondary Education.

Kristen Muzzy, Founder of Riveting Connections is a COBRT advocate for manufacturing, and co-hosts this conversation with James Irwin Charter Schools in Colorado Springs. These charter schools created a P-TECH program partnering with Advanced Manufacturing.
